Hardwood Floors

Hardwood floors can be an attractive feature for any home. However, they require regular maintenance to keep them looking their best. A good floor vacuum robot can assist with this so long as the type of model you select is specifically designed for wood. Vacuums that feature special brush heads specifically designed for hardwood floors or soft suction options that will not scratch are the best for this kind of flooring. Another alternative is a combination robot vacuum cleaner comparison vacuum and mop that provides dry and wet cleaning. Many models let you control the amount of water released during a mopping process, so that your floors don't get getting soaked or vulnerable to warping and discoloration. Having this kind of control is useful since it's simple for even an experienced homeowner to soak floors with excessive water.

It is important to consider the battery's lifespan when you choose the best robot mop. You want a device that has a long-lasting battery and is able to clean multiple areas with one charge. This will save you time and energy, and will keep your floors looking fantastic.

While a robot vacuum can be a great option for wood floors, you should still clean your floors regularly, especially if you have children or pets. You should sweep them regularly and mop them at least every week or once to ensure they look the best they can. For added protection polish them and apply a protective coating to protect them from scratches.

Getting Started

It is necessary to set up a brand new floor robot after purchasing it. It involves charging and connecting it to the Wi-Fi network, then locating the docking station and readying the areas that it will vacuum. Certain models also need to be calibrated in order to handle and recognize different kinds of flooring. The iRobot OS software that controls your smart cleaner uses sensors to identify your floorplan and then create digital maps of each room and devise efficient cleaning routes. You can modify these maps using the iRobot App, adding virtual barriers, no-go zones and other options that suit your home's layout.

You can also alter the cleaning options that your robot employs by choosing the type of vacuum or mops according to your preferences and the dimensions of each room. Some models can do both tasks at once offering the best of both worlds in a single machine. Certain models can alter the water levels depending on the type of floor material and apply more pressure to tiles and less to hardwood floors.

A lot of robovacs employ advanced navigation systems such as laser distance sensors that scan the floor and create an electronic map of every room. This lets them avoid obstructions and ensure that all space is covered. Certain models let you examine and modify these maps via the iRobot app by setting no-go and other virtual barriers to prevent accidental scrapes and bumps.

The iRobot App allows high-end robots to save and store different floor plans, making it simple to change them if your home has different kinds of flooring. You can also set up a zoned cleaning schedule that tailors the robot's route to each specific area of your home and eliminates the need to manually move. When the battery is depleted it will return to its charging station and resume where it left off.
